Publisher's Synopsis

This book reports on cutting-edge research and developments in manufacturing, giving a special emphasis to solutions for the Changing World Order. It covers applications of machine learning in manufacturing and advances in cyber-physical systems, human-robot collaboration, and machine tools and assembly systems.  It also reports on advances in logistics and supply chain, and lean manufacturing.  Based on the proceedings of the 33rd International Conference on Flexible Automation and Intelligent Manufacturing (FAIM2024), held on June 23-26, 2024, in Taichung, Taiwan, this first volume of a 2-volume set provides academics and professionals with extensive, technical information on trends and technologies in manufacturing, yet it also discusses challenges and practice-oriented experience in all the above-mentioned areas.
